Cuddly Paws is a feature-rich pet adoption platform where users can browse, search, and adopt pets with ease. Admins have additional privileges like editing and managing campaigns. The platform also supports donation campaigns, authentication, and secure transactions using Stripe.
- 🔍 Search & Filter pets by name and category
- 🐶 Add, Edit, or Delete pets with image uploads (Imgbb)
- 👁️ View detailed pet descriptions with rich text using TipTap
- ✅ Adopt pets with toggleable status
- 💝 Create, pause/resume, and manage donation campaigns
- 💳 Stripe integration for secure donations
- 🔐 Firebase authentication with JWT-protected APIs
- 👨💼 Role-based access (user/admin)
- 🔄 Infinite scrolling for pet listings
- 🧑🤝🧑 Admin dashboard to manage users, roles, pets & donations
- 🌓 Responsive design with dark mode
- 🔔 SweetAlert2, toast notifications, and skeleton loaders

To run this project on your local machine, follow the steps below:
- Use bash/powershell/cmd (any you want) - git clone https://github.com/moktadir-mirul/cuddly-paws-client
cd your-repo-name
npm install
npm run dev
-The app should now be running at http://localhost:5173
✅ Make sure you have Node.js and npm installed on your machine.
